GLP-1 RAs are used for managing blood glucose levels in people with type 2 diabetes mellitus and have also been licensed for use in weight loss treatment
GLP-1 medications can provide major health benefits, but recent studies have raised questions about a possible link with NAION, a rare optic nerve condition that can cause sudden vision loss
